On Saturday, September 23, our school held its annual Homecoming. This year's theme was Starry Autumn Nights. The Homecoming Court consisted of Caitlyn Brent, Mason Barvitskie, Anesa Brown, Sean Buhay, Sayla Chapman, Isaac Carter, Victoria Conway, Garrett Garcia, Jadyn Jankowski, Gavin Krebs, Quinn Johnston, and Louden Murphy. On Friday, Isaac Carter was crowned King at our Homecoming Pep Rally. Later that night, Quinn Johnston was crowned Queen during the football game. The Homecoming Dance was the perfect way to celebrate the 2023 Homecoming King and Queen, and it provided the student body with a fantastic evening of fun and friendship.

Amanda Strocko has experienced significant successes during her time in FBLA. This past school year, she won a competitive election to become Vice President of Region 7. She placed first in Business Ethics at the regional level, and 4th at the state level, qualifying her for Nationals. At Nationals, she placed 3rd in the nation in Business Ethics and first in her capstone project on water quality, earning her the $5,000 prize. She also has earned a Keystone Leadership Award and was accepted into the Business Honor Society this past school year. SCA is proud of you, Amanda!
